What are the 5 main food groups on the Eatwell guide?
Split into 5 segments to represent the 5 food groups as follows:- potatoes, bread, rice, pasta and other starchy carbohydrate foods: 38 %
- fruit and vegetables: 40 %
- dairy and alternatives: 8%
- beans, pulses, fish, eggs, meat and other protein: 12 %
- oils and spreads: 1%

Why are the five food groups?
Fruit and vegetables give us vitamins to keep our bodies working and help our immune system and fibre to help our digestion. Carbohydrates keep our energy levels up. Proteins build healthy muscles and allow our bodies to grow and repair. Dairy products help give us calcium for strong teeth and bones.What are the 5 key nutrient groups?

The first USDA food guide, Food for Young Children, by Caroline Hunt, a nutritionist, appeared in 1916 (Hunt, 1916) (table 1). Foods were categorized into five groups—milk and meat, cereals, vegeta- bles and fruits, fats and fatty foods, and sugars and sugary foods.What are the 4 categories of food?
